Hi Kiran,
Change the HTTP time out value in ICM,It may happen that get a 'Connection Timed out' page as an answer a long time before your configured session timeout limit is reached. Usually this timeout is raised because of a processing timeout, which happens if you have long running applications.
Parameter in Kernel : icm/server_port_<nr>
Referance : Note 824554 - ICM and SAP Web Dispatcher Timeout Parameter.

Hi Kiran,
Check the ram of the server if it is running high on the times you get that error.
Reason being we had a similar issue on one of our clients. The server would run on 100% ram and then the ABAP stack was unable to talk to the java stack and then those RFC connections would start failing for a short period of time untill the load on the server decreased.
Then the solutions would be to add ram or to close applications on the machine that is not bein used.

Hello,
In addition to the previous recommendation please also ensure the Adapter Engine Cache entry is correct:
1883631 - ICM_HTTP_CONNECTION_FAILED 404 Not Found
If the entry is incorrect, delete it and resend a message.
